I did a walk in a little over a week ago.

I didn't have time to go in early when they opened, showed up at 1 in the afternoon. Walk ins scan a sign outside then wait outside in a car or wherever, you check the app to see your place in line.

They close the doors at 4, but if you are inside before that and still in line they will see you even if they stay going till 8pm. Just have to be inside before they close the doors.

It took me till when I arrived at 1pm to 7pm to get seen for a regular non real ID renewal, I was paying cash (which I've heard is a longer line). Be aware of this, complain to your state reps about this, but don't treat those workers there poorly, they have no control over it.

Lexington at one point had light rail, but I don't think anyone alive in Lexington saw it. Ran from a train station near where Tolly Ho is now up broadway and down vine and main. We started getting a lot more automobiles and focused on that as a country over rail, while the rest of the world kept up with rail. It's the cause of a lot of daily grief with traffic and parking.

You can see the cracks in that court from google maps satellite view. It probably like most courts needs to be redone both in ground work and paving, it's not something you can just pave over and hope for the best. That means heavy equipment moved in, signs/barriers put up to keep people away, and lots of heavy equipment in and out of a very narrow street neighborhood.

If you look at the work it took to redo the Shillito Park tennis courts it's not out of bounds with this price when including all the salaries for those workers and the planning. Not something done by parks staff for sure.
